US pop star Lady Gaga has taken on a track known best to Aussies as
the opening theme to the iconic comedy series Kath & Kim.
The song, originally written by Leslie Bricusse and Anthony
Newley for the 1964 stage musical The Roar Of The Greasepaint - The Smell Of The Crowd,
is performed by Gaga for her film Joker: Folie à Deux.
To most Australians, it is the bold and brassy version sung by
Gina Riley, who also plays Kimberly Diane 'Kim' Craig (née
Day) in the legendary comedy.
Before being immortalised in to the fabric of Australian pop culture, thanks to Gina's rendition, the song had
been covered by the likes of Shirley Bassey in 1968 and Sammy Davis Jr in 1965.
And now, the Born This Way hitmaker has taken a stab at the track -
with the results markedly different to the brassy feel of the Kath & Kim version.
Gaga's take, which also features on her new
album Harlequin, is a much more stripped back that
builds to a crescendo thanks to rocking guitars.

Kath & Kim, written and performed by Gina Riley and Jane Turner,
ran on the ABC across three seasons from 2002 to 2005.
The lauded sit-com which also starred Magda
Szubanski, Glenn Robbins and Peter Rowsthorn went on to become one of Australia's most
beloved comedies.
The hit comedy also boasted a litany of high-profile
guest stars including Kylie Minogue, Little Britain's Matt Lucas, Eric Bana, and cricket icon Shane Warne.
